Sample Anatomy and Physiology MCQs with Answers

Below are some representative MCQs with detailed answers to illustrate typical questions and explanations you might encounter.

Question 1: Which bone is known as the collarbone?

  1. A. Scapula
  2. B. Clavicle
  3. C. Sternum
  4. D. Humerus

Answer: B. Clavicle

Explanation: The clavicle, commonly called the collarbone, connects the arm to the trunk and is located horizontally across the top of the thorax. It plays a crucial role in shoulder mobility.

Question 2: Which type of muscle is involuntary and found in internal organs?

  1. A. Skeletal muscle
  2. B. Cardiac muscle
  3. C. Smooth muscle
  4. D. Voluntary muscle

Answer: C. Smooth muscle

Explanation: Smooth muscle is involuntary and non-striated, found in walls of internal organs such as the stomach, intestines, and blood vessels. Skeletal muscles are voluntary, and cardiac muscles are involuntary but striated.

Question 3: Which part of the neuron receives signals from other neurons?

  1. A. Axon
  2. B. Dendrite
  3. C. Soma
  4. D. Axon terminal

Answer: B. Dendrite

Explanation: Dendrites are branched extensions of a neuron that receive electrical signals from other neurons, transmitting them toward the cell body (soma).

Question 4: What is the primary function of hemoglobin?

  1. A. Clotting blood
  2. B. Transport oxygen
  3. C. Fight infections
  4. D. Regulate blood pressure

Answer: B. Transport oxygen

Explanation: Hemoglobin, found in red blood cells, binds oxygen in the lungs and carries it through the bloodstream to tissues and organs.

Question 5: During inhalation, which muscles primarily facilitate the expansion of the thoracic cavity?

  1. A. Diaphragm and intercostal muscles
  2. B. Abdominal muscles
  3. C. Pectoral muscles
  4. D. Trapezius

Answer: A. Diaphragm and intercostal muscles

Explanation: The diaphragm contracts and moves downward, while the external intercostal muscles lift the ribs, increasing the volume of the thoracic cavity and enabling air intake.

Cellular and Molecular Biology: The Foundation

Sample MCQ 1

Question: Which organelle is primarily responsible for energy production in a cell?

A) Nucleus

B) Mitochondria

C) Endoplasmic reticulum

D) Golgi apparatus

Answer: B) Mitochondria

Explanation:

Mitochondria are known as the "powerhouses" of the cell because they generate ATP through oxidative phosphorylation, providing energy necessary for various cellular activities. The nucleus controls genetic information, the endoplasmic reticulum synthesizes proteins and lipids, and the Golgi apparatus modifies and sorts proteins. Recognizing this distinction is fundamental in cell biology.


Histology: Tissue Types and Functions

Sample MCQ 2

Question: Which type of tissue lines the blood vessels?

A) Stratified squamous epithelium

B) Simple cuboidal epithelium

C) Simple squamous epithelium

D) Transitional epithelium

Answer: C) Simple squamous epithelium

Explanation:

Blood vessel linings, or endothelium, are composed of simple squamous epithelium. Its thin, flat cells facilitate efficient diffusion of gases, nutrients, and waste products, making it ideally suited for this purpose. Other tissue types serve different functions: stratified squamous provides protection, cuboidal epithelium is involved in secretion and absorption, and transitional epithelium accommodates stretching.


Skeletal System: Structure and Function

Sample MCQ 3

Question: Which bone is part of the axial skeleton?

A) Femur

B) Clavicle

C) Skull

D) Scapula

Answer: C) Skull

Explanation:

The axial skeleton comprises bones along the central axis of the body, including the skull, vertebral column, and rib cage. The femur (thigh bone), clavicle (collarbone), and scapula (shoulder blade) are components of the appendicular skeleton, responsible for limb movement and attachment.


Muscular System: Types and Mechanics

Sample MCQ 4

Question: Which type of muscle tissue is involuntary and non-striated?

A) Skeletal muscle

B) Cardiac muscle

C) Smooth muscle

D) Voluntary muscle

Answer: C) Smooth muscle

Explanation:

Smooth muscle is involuntary and lacks the striations seen in skeletal and cardiac muscles. It is found in walls of hollow organs like intestines and blood vessels, controlling involuntary movements such as peristalsis and vasoconstriction.


Nervous System: Structure and Function

Sample MCQ 5

Question: The part of the neuron responsible for receiving signals is called the:

A) Axon

B) Dendrite

C) Soma

D) Myelin sheath

Answer: B) Dendrite

Explanation:

Dendrites are branch-like structures that receive incoming signals from other neurons or sensory receptors. Axons transmit signals away from the cell body, the soma is the cell body itself, and the myelin sheath insulates the axon to facilitate faster transmission.


Cardiovascular System: Heart and Circulation

Sample MCQ 6

Question: Which chamber of the heart receives oxygenated blood from the lungs?

A) Right atrium

B) Left atrium

C) Right ventricle

D) Left ventricle

Answer: B) Left atrium

Explanation:

The left atrium receives oxygen-rich blood from the pulmonary veins and pumps it into the left ventricle for systemic circulation. The right atrium receives deoxygenated blood from the body.


Respiratory System: Mechanics of Breathing

Sample MCQ 7

Question: During inhalation, the diaphragm:

A) Contracts and moves upward

B) Relaxes and moves downward

C) Contracts and moves downward

D) Relaxes and moves upward

Answer: C) Contracts and moves downward

Explanation:

Inhalation involves the diaphragm contracting and flattening downward, increasing thoracic cavity volume and reducing pressure, allowing air to flow into the lungs. Relaxation causes it to move upward during exhalation.


Digestive System: Anatomy and Functions

Sample MCQ 8

Question: Which enzyme begins carbohydrate digestion in the mouth?

A) Pepsin

B) Amylase

C) Lipase

D) Trypsin

Answer: B) Amylase

Explanation:

Salivary amylase initiates carbohydrate digestion by breaking down starches into simpler sugars in the mouth. Pepsin is involved in protein digestion in the stomach, lipase in fat digestion, and trypsin in protein breakdown in the small intestine.


Urinary System: Kidney Function

Sample MCQ 9

Question: The primary function of the nephron is:

A) Blood filtration and urine formation

B) Hormone secretion

C) Blood oxygenation

D) Blood clotting

Answer: A) Blood filtration and urine formation

Explanation:

The nephron is the functional unit of the kidney, responsible for filtering blood, reabsorbing essential substances, and forming urine. It does not secrete hormones directly, oxygenate blood (which occurs in the lungs), or clot blood.


Endocrine System: Hormonal Regulation

Sample MCQ 10

Question: Which gland produces insulin?

A) Thyroid gland

B) Adrenal glands

C) Pancreas

D) Pituitary gland

Answer: C) Pancreas

Explanation:

The pancreas secretes insulin, a hormone critical for glucose uptake and regulation of blood sugar levels. The thyroid produces hormones like thyroxine, adrenal glands produce adrenaline, and the pituitary secretes various hormones regulating other endocrine glands.


Reproductive System: Anatomy and Function

Sample MCQ 11

Question: The site of fertilization in females is the:

A) Uterus

B) Fallopian tube

C) Ovary

D) Vagina

Answer: B) Fallopian tube

Explanation:

Fertilization typically occurs in the fallopian tube, where sperm meets the ovum. The uterus is the site of implantation and fetal development, ovaries produce eggs, and the vagina is the birth canal.

QuestionAnswer
What is the primary function of the cardiovascular system? The primary function of the cardiovascular system is to circulate blood, delivering oxygen and nutrients to tissues and removing waste products.
Which part of the neuron is responsible for transmitting signals away from the cell body? The axon is responsible for transmitting electrical signals away from the neuron's cell body to other neurons or muscles.
Which hormone is produced by the adrenal cortex and plays a key role in stress response? Cortisol is produced by the adrenal cortex and is involved in the body's response to stress, regulating metabolism and immune responses.
What is the main function of alveoli in the lungs? Alveoli are tiny air sacs in the lungs where gas exchange occurs, allowing oxygen to enter the blood and carbon dioxide to be expelled.
Which type of muscle tissue is involuntary and found in internal organs? Smooth muscle tissue is involuntary and is found in the walls of internal organs such as the stomach, intestines, and blood vessels.
